Job Summary

If you are a hardware engineering professional Emerson has an exciting role for you! We are looking for an electronics design engineer to work with our controls and software team. As the Lead Hardware Engineer you will be responsible for executing hardware engineering efforts focused on developing and launching new products (NPDs) and maintaining existing products independently while effectively collaborating with peer functional groups such as component engineering PCB layout design firmware software and compliance. You must have a passion for learning and the ability to apply that learning in a practical manner to your high-quality work.

In This Role Your Responsibilities Will Be:

  • Take ownership of the hardware development tasks and deliver without supervision while using their discretion to seek help when necessary.
  • Develop design concepts and select the right components to ensure the design meets agreed upon functionality reliability and cost expectations.
  • Develop circuit/board design building prototypes board bring-up and debugging enhancement of various IO modules Communication and CPU cards used in Remote Automation business.
  • Collaborate with multi-functional teams (component engineering PCB layout FPGA software testing product management) to ensure overall system requirements are fulfilled with a cost-effective and high-quality approach.
  • Support if any HW issues on the site as well as in manufacturing.
  • Research on new technology trends and apply the opportunities to enhance product performance or to reduce cost.
  • Support any hardware issues on the products reported from the field as well as from manufacturing or compliance.
  • Make technical presentations to peers and managers on the details of architecture design technical risks etc.
  • Use excellent communication skills to talk to technical architects on complex technical issues.

For This Role You Will Need:

  • Bachelors or above in Electrical & Electronics Engineering or equivalent from an accredited college or university.
  • Minimum 5 to 10 years of expertise in the field of Hardware engineering skills along with the knowledge of agency/compliance requirements.
  • Expertise in measurement and validation methods for hardware design and know-how to use the related instruments to automate tests wherever necessary.
  • Solid knowledge of electrical and electronics design and manufacturing. Knowledge of the fundamental theory of signal processing circuit analysis analog circuits design and digital circuits design.
  • Proficiency in the ECAD suite of tools either from Mentor Graphics or Cadence or similar. Knowledge in Signal Integrity and simulations.
  • Should be able to plan and coordinate tasks across multi-functional teams like Firmware Mechanical Component Engineering PCB layout etc.
  • Should be able to take ownership of the complete electronics design life-cycle: from requirement to release for production.

Preferred Qualifications that Set You Apart:

  • Knowledge and experience in working with the hardware design as per IEC 61508 functional safety.
  • Hands-on experience in working on the failure analysis and estimation tools such as FMEDA HAZOP Fault Tree Analysis
